Determination of cryIAb and cryIAc Copy Number in Transgenic Basmati 370 Rice (Oryza sativa L.) Plants Using Real-time PCR and its Comparison with Southern Blot
Anwaar Ahmad, Shahina Bano Maqbool, Syed Anwar Hashsham and Mariam B. Sticklen

Abstract: We have developed a simple real-time PCR procedure for determination of transgene integration and copy numbers. Transgenic rice plants harboring cry1Ab and cry1Ac were produced via Agrobacterium- mediated transformation. Gene specific primers designed to amplify a relatively long amplicon, 542 bp for cry1Ab and 606 bp for cry1Ac were used to increase the specificity and sensitivity of the real-time PCR. The assay was carried out using the ABI Prism 7700 sequence detection system with Syber Green I as the fluorescence indicator. Using real-time PCR, we calculated 1-3 copies of transgenes (cry1Ab/cry1Ac) in our transgenic rice lines. The accuracy of real-time PCR results was determined with results obtained after Southern blot analyses. Comparison showed 75-100% accuracy of our Syber Green I real-time PCR with Southern blots.
